Huawei, a global leader in ICT Solutions with rich experience in the area of safe cities and big data, is organizing this networking event together with the UN Habitat Safer Cities Programme, who are developing a White Paper on Indicators, Measurement and Big Data for Safer Cities.
The session will allow the sharing of best practices and challenges by cities on how they currently measure their safety and provide a forum for suggestions and input from stakeholders on the kind of indicators that could be included in the white paper as well as how to effectively that collect and analyse Big Data to improve urban safety.
